Highest hath you in remembrance, and the Mighty hath not forgotten you in temptation. 2 Esdr 12:48 As for me, I have not forsaken you, neither am I departed from you: but am come into this place, to pray for the desolation of Sion, and that I might seek mercy for the low estate of your sanctuary. 2 Esdr 12:49 And now go your way home every man, and after these days will I come unto you. 2 Esdr 12:50 So the people went their way into the city, like as I commanded them: 2 Esdr 12:51 But I remained still in the field seven days, as the angel commanded me; and did eat only in those days of the flowers of the field, and had my meat of the herbs 2 Esdr 13:1 And it came to pass after seven days, I dreamed a dream by night: 2 Esdr 13:2 And, lo, there arose a wind from the sea, that it moved all the waves thereof. 2 Esdr 13:3 And I beheld, and, lo, that man waxed strong with the thousands of heaven: and when he turned his countenance to look, all the things trembled that were seen under him. 2 Esdr 13:4 And whensoever the voice went out of his mouth, all they burned that heard his voice, like as the earth faileth when it feeleth the fire. 2 Esdr 13:5 And after this I beheld, and, lo, there was gathered together a multitude of men, out of number, from the four winds of the heaven, to subdue the man that came out of the sea 2 Esdr 13:6 But I beheld, and, lo, he had graved himself a great mountain, and flew up upon it. 2 Esdr 13:7 But I would have seen the region or place whereout the hill was graven, and I could not. 2 Esdr 13:8 And after this I beheld, and, lo, all they which were gathered together to subdue him were sore afraid, and yet durst fight. 2 Esdr 13:9 And, lo, as he saw the violence of the multitude that came, he neither lifted up his hand, nor held sword, nor any instrument of war: 2 Esdr 13:10 But only I saw that he sent out of his mouth as it had been a blast of fire, and out of his lips a flaming breath, and out of his tongue he cast out sparks and tempests. 2 Esdr 13:11 And they were all mixed together; the blast of fire, the flaming breath, and the great tempest; and fell with violence upon the multitude which was prepared to fight, and burned them up every one, so that upon a sudden of an innumerable multitude nothing was to be perceived, but only dust and smell of smoke: when I saw this I was afraid. 2 Esdr 13:12 Afterward saw I the same man come down fro
